OSCE Centre in Bishkek holds joint training for Afghan and Kyrgyz customs officers
Publishing date: 27 April 2011
Content type: News
Where we are: OSCE Programme Office in Bishkek
What we do: Border management, Countering terrorism, Policing, Rule of law
The OSCE Centre in Bishkek held training sessions on vehicle and container searches and border operations for Kyrgyz and Afghan customs officers at the customs point Ak-Jol on the Kyrgyz-Kazakh border. Twenty participants from Afghanistan, including three trainers, together with customs instructors from the Training Centre of the State Customs Service of Kyrgyzstan as well as customs officers working at Ak-Jol border point, attended the course...
